SA's PCR rules are ruining family holidays – but there's a way for kids to skip the test

Travellers coming to South Africa need to be fully vaccinated against Covid-19 or supply a negative PCR test result not older than 72 hours.

But there is a way for children who've already had Covid-19 to avoid the PCR test en route back to South Africa. South Africa welcomed almost 100,000 overseas visitors in February, up 45% from the month prior and more than 770% compared to the previous year,. More South Africans are travelling, too, with arrivals and departures over the past three months increasing by 20%.

Using the example of a South African family with two children who've travelled to the Maldives, Uriah Jansen, head of Hollard Travel at Hollard Insure, paints a scenario where one child returns a positive PCR test before the scheduled flight home. But there is a way, permitted by South Africa's department of health, to avoid this nasty surprise and get children back into the country without needing to present a negative Covid-19 test.
